3/4 lb boneless chicken pieces
2 cup oil
2/3 cup all-purpose flour
MARINADE
1 tsp chili bean sauce =or=- chili powder
2 tsp rice wine or dry sherry
1 tsp light soy sauce
1 tsp dark soy sauce
2 tsp finely chopped ginger
1 tbsp finely chopped scallions
1 tsp granulated sugar

CUT THE CHICKEN INTO STRIPS 2-inches-by-1/2-inch long and put them in
a large bowl. Blend the marinade ingredients together and pour the
mixture over the chicken. Mix well to ensure an even distribution.
Allow the chicken to marinate for 30-to-40 minutes at room
temperature. Heat the oil in a deep-fat fryer or large wok until it
is quite hot. Lightly sprinkle the chicken strips with the flour and
deep-fry them for 8 minutes. Remove them and drain on paper towels.
Serve at once.
